Director of Data & Analytics
Courser is a partnership platform that helps IT Managed Services Providers identify and take the next step in growth. The Director of Data & Analytics will build and scale the Data & Analytics function, transforming raw data into actionable intelligence and driving governance standards to enable business decisions through advanced analytics.

Responsibilities
Develop the infrastructure for a scalable data warehouse to serve as the foundation of all Courser’s data & analytics business solutions
Lead development of BI platforms, dashboards, and reporting frameworks to support decision-making
Define and execute the enterprise data strategy, including governance, architecture, and analytics roadmap
Establish data quality standards and compliance processes aligned with regulatory requirements
Partner with business units and leaders to identify analytics opportunities and deliver actionable insights
Develop and manage project schedules, ensuring milestones are met and that projects are completed on time. Adjust timelines as needed to accommodate business needs and resource constraints
Drive adoption of data-driven culture through training and stakeholder engagement
Develop data integrity and oversight standards that ensure proper dissemination of data across the organization balances commercial access needs and privacy
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ree in Information Systems, Data Science, Computer Science, Statistics, or related field
5+ years of experience in data management, analytics, or BI leadership roles
Proven track record of implementing enterprise data governance and analytics programs
Strong understanding of data architecture, ETL processes, and cloud platforms
Excellent leadership and communication skills with experience influencing senior stakeholders
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ously, balancing competing priorities and deadlines
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ate with internal teams, vendors, and clients effectively
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to mitigate risks and resolve project challenges
Preferred
Master's degree or MBA with a focus on analytics or technology
Advanced proficiency in PowerBI (or similar BI platforms)
Advanced proficiency with Python and SQL
Familiarity with data privacy regulations (GDPR, CCPA) and security frameworks
Change management experience in large-scale transformation initiatives
